As someone who devours fantasy novels like candy, I was absolutely captivated by 'Onyx Storm' by Rebecca Yarros. This book is the third installment in the 'Empyrean' series, and it ramps up the intensity with its blend of dragon riders, political intrigue, and emotional depth. The story follows Violet Sorrengail as she navigates the treacherous world of Basgiath War College, where alliances are fragile and the stakes are life-or-death. The dragons aren't just mounts; they're sentient beings with their own agendas, adding layers to the narrative.
What I love most is how Yarros balances action with character development. Violet's growth from a reluctant cadet to a formidable rider is compelling, and her relationships—especially with Xaden Riorson—are fraught with tension and passion. The world-building is immersive, with vivid descriptions of aerial battles and the harsh realities of war. If you're into high-stakes fantasy with a strong female lead and a dash of romance, this book is a must-read.
